In a conversation yesterday, someone said that up to 20% of SNP voters were going to vote "No" in #indyref. Presumably because they like most SNP policies but not independence, or they voted SNP as a protest.

My curiosity piqued, I found this Ipsos MORI post on voting intentions, which shows c 20% SNP voters are either voting "no" or "don't know".
